I Don’t Have Enough Time!
Do you think you do not have enough time to study for exams, participate in extracurriculars, have jobs, and have a social life? The two tools, described below, may be of benefit.
The University of Pittsburgh hosts a time calculator that can help you understand how you are organizing your time throughout the week. The University of Toronto-Scarborough hosts an assignment planner.
Time Calculator – University of Pittsburgh
How it Works
To use the calculator, begin by entering the number of credits you are taking and how you are currently spending your time. Once you have done that, you can use the calculator to see how small changes can help you organize your time more efficiently.

Assignment Planner – University of Toronto-Scarborough
How it Works
The Assignment Planner breaks down various projects into manageable steps based on your due dates. Each step includes hints and “how-to” links. You can also add each step to your calendar using the button “Add to Calendar.”
To use the planner, users fill in the date they will begin the assignment and the date the assignment is due. Next, the user chooses, from a drop-down list, the type of assignment, and then clicks the “Calculate Schedule” button. Note, any interim due dates provided by the instructor take precedence over dates suggested by the Assignment Planner.
